WebThe Darwin-Dana-Daly theory of coral atoll formation can be summarised as follows: 1 An oceanic volcano, which emerges from the sea surface and forms an island, becomes. colonised by reef building corals. 2 This growth of corals begins to form a fringing reef around the island. Coral reefs (1842) was Darwin’s first monograph. It addressed an immensely ambitious subject. It is perhaps second only to the Origin for its masterful deduction from observation, leading to the construction of a theory that if … WebOct 30, 2024 · A new paper challenges Darwin’s theory.
